Stanford Autonomous Helicopters
The basics
The Stanford Autonomous helicopters use a computer algorithm to gather data from a host of sensors to learn and replicate radio-controlled helicopters controlled by the human hand. Each helicopter is equipped with accelerometers, gyroscopes and magnetometers, which monitor a helicopter's speed, acceleration and direction.
